Victorinox opens a Visitors Center in the heart of Switzerland

Victorinox, the makers of the Original Swiss Army Knife is finally opening a visitors center in Brunnen - Switzerland. Just a few miles away from the historical factory and by the beautiful Lake of 4 cantons, the Visitor center will open its doors on the 21st of May this year.

Hans Steiner – Swiss Master of Photo Modernism

At the Musée de l'Elysée in Lausanne - Switzerland, there is a very interesting exhibition about Hans Steiner. He is one of the most important swiss photographers of the golden era of Photo journalism. Hans Steiner was born in 1907 in Bern, Switzerland. He was one of the most influent photographers in the 30's and the 40's.
